Starting XI: Polokwane City v Sundowns

Starting XI: Polokwane City v  Sundowns

Mamelodi Sundowns will be under pressure to extend their perfect start in the Betway Premiership when they visit Polokwane City on Sunday afternoon at the Old Peter Mokaba Stadium.

Betway Premiership

Teams: Polokwane City v Mamelodi Sundowns

Date: 27 October 2024

Venue: Old Peter Mokaba Stadium

Time: 15h00

After booking their spot in the Carling Knockout quarter-finals with a 5-0 demolition of Golden Arrows, thanks to goals by Thapelo Morena, Iqraam Rayners, Mothobi Mvala, Peter Shalulile and Kutlwano Letlhaku.

Sundowns extended their perfect start in the league to four matches after edging Royal AM 2-1 in midweek thanks to goals in either half by Sphelele Mkhulise and Khuliso Mudau.

The Brazilians are lying second on the log, three points behind leaders Orlando Pirates.

The Tshwane giants will be without Lucas Ribeiro Costa due to suspension.

Polokwane, on the other hand, will be looking to rediscover their early season form, as after winning their first two games, Rise and Shine only collected one point from their last two after a 3-0 defeat to Pirates and a 1-1 draw against Stellenbosch.

City, who were knocked out of the Carling Knockout round of 16 after a 3-2 loss to Marumo Gallants, are lying seventh on the log, after accumulating seven points. 

Here's how they line up:

Polokwane City: 1. Sapunga, 2. Matuludi, 3. Nkwe, 4. Nikani, 17. Dlamini, 14. Maphangule, 21. Kambala, 9. Chauke, 12. Alexander, 11. Appollis

Subs: Okoth, 22. Makhubela, 33. Ndlovu, 51. Baloyi, 24. Seabi, 20. Daniels, 10. Marema, 16. Goovadia, 19. Mapfumo

Mamelodi Sundowns: 1. Onyango, 23. De Reuck, 40. Coetzee, 5. Lebusa, 27. Morena, 31. Tiwani, 39. Maboe, 11. Allende, 17. Matthews, 22. Mabena, 13. Rayners.

Subs: 26. Pieterse, 20. Kekana, 25. Mudau, 4. Mokoena, 21. Mkhulise, 35. Maema, 19. Kodisang, 9. Sales, 38. Shalulile
